Sigma Psi Kappa Sorority has been reincorporated in the state of New Jersey. Our Alumnae Association is growing and is in the process of incorporation as well. We are in our second year of awarding scholarships to an active member based on an application/essay process.

Our active chapter at NJIT initiated 3 women last fall and will soon be initiating the Alpha Epsilon class. I believe there are 2 women in this class. This is the first year of deferred recruitment at NJIT and it was not received well accross the board. It is taking some time to adjust for all of the sororities.

We are in the process of getting insurance and raising money for our scholarship fund.

why is this so difficult
 
i recieved an email today from one of the people in administration - to remind me that " my organization is not a registered group and cannont advertise or use campus facilities for meetings for this local sorority"

Its so sad, that my sorority sisters and I do not even have the chance to try to form a successful local. That our only option is to colonize for a national group.

So I think my sisters and I will have a meeting about forming a colony and I will begin to PM the nice ladies who contacted me about expansion.

I just want to say that throughout this year being in this local has been interesting and has allowed me to do so much with just so little and I am happy for as far that I was allowed to go being a memeber of Omega Phi Delta.
